Ye Olde Plank Inn
Ye Olde Plank Inn, located at 24 Palm Avenue in Imperial Beach, California, is a historic bar that has been around since 1886. Situated near the beach, the building has a rich history as it was once used as horse stables and a loading area for supplies to build the Hotel Del Coronado. The building has housed various businesses over the years, including a surfboard showroom in the 1950s. In February 1964, Ye Olde Plank became a beer and wine bar, and in February 1969, it was purchased by Alan Winkelman and his wife Betty Mae. Today, the bar is owned by Martin R. Mattes and Tony Cornett, both with military backgrounds. Operating from 6:00 AM to 2:00 AM daily, Ye Olde Plank is the oldest bar in Imperial Beach and is open every day of the year, including holidays.
